  • 10.0

    I adore Lake Tekapo. Views for days. Good hot pools.

    I adore Lake Tekapo. Views for days. Good hot pools. Peaceful. A decent serious hike up Mt John to the Observatory Cafe or an easier one up to Cowes Lookout, both with amazing views. I've been going for years - still small but a good supermarket now and more eateries. It is getting busier and pricey, both accommodation and eateries. On the road to Queenstown so an easy stopover. Go with a car if you can - a side trip into Aoraki Mt Cook and walks up the Hooker Valley are worth it.

  • 10.0

    Mount Cook Village is a great location if you are planning...

    Mount Cook Village is a great location if you are planning to do some walks in the area. We did the Hooker Valley Track, Sealy Tarn Track, and the Tasman Glacier View after which we were exhausted and travelling to another location would have been a bit much. Staying at the village was the best decision. At night you can travel slightly out to get the most exceptional views of stars and in the morning you wake up to unbelievably beautiful views of mountains. If you are lucky you might just get some snow.

  • 10.0

    Kaikoura can be overlooked as a destination, but is...

    Kaikoura can be overlooked as a destination, but is definitely worth an overnight stay or more, great vibe with restaurants, cafes, shops and first class hotel, Lots of walks, suitable for all levels of fitness from a stroll on the beach to a hike over to South Bay and back. the seal colony, or go whale watching, or just take in the views.
